BADISA has 52 social service offices where families can call on for assistance as the programmes endeavour to strengthen healthy families.
BADISA provides parent training to assist parents in their task of love to care and nurture their children and families and provides a safety network in the communities to protect children.
BADISA renders prevention and therapeutic services to families in need and focus on the strengthening of healthy families.
For young girls and women with crisis pregnancies BADISA provides a range of services including relevant information and counseling.
A residential facility provides care to pregnant- and traumatized women
Families wanting to adopt a child can contact the Magdalenahuis. This home also deals with enquiries regarding about genetic and social origins as required by law. (Unfortunately no international adoptions)
